We present the near-infrared properties of AGN in the MUltiwavelength Survey by Yale-Chile (MUSYC), four fields of roughly a quarter square degree each with extensive ground-based and space-based imaging data and spectroscopic follow-up. Three MUSYC fields have J- and K-band coverage, to at least J ˜ 23 and K ˜ 22 (AB). Five 10'x10' sub-fields have deeper coverage, to J ˜ 24 and K ˜ 23 (AB) as well as H-band coverage. The deepest X-ray coverage is in the Extended Chandra Deep Field South (ECDFS), where there are deep Chandra and XMM data, and there are additional Chandra and XMM X-ray data in the SDSS1030+05 field. Here we describe the near-infrared properties of X-ray sources in each field, a majority having LX > 1042 ergs/s, which are almost certainly AGN rather than starbursts. In the K-band imaging, which overlaps 90% of the ECDFS, 76% of the AGN have unique near-infrared counterparts, 23% have no apparent counterpart, and 1% are confused or have multiple counterparts. This is a slighty higher percentage than in the optical, where more of the AGN are blank fields. We investigate the infrared color properties and X-ray/IR flux ratios of these AGN, including the small fraction of massive galaxies and red merging galaxies with X-ray detections. With additional Spitzer coverage, we also investigate the dust properties of these AGN candidates and the relative contributions of host galaxy light and AGN continuum in the near-infrared.
